Why Is Bottle Capping Important in a Packaging Line?

Capping may look like a simple process, but its role in packaging is significant. After a bottle is filled, the closure needs to be handled properly according to the bottle and cap configuration. An inconsistent capping process can interrupt production and increase the need for manual checking.

Manual capping also becomes challenging as production volumes increase. Operators may need to pick caps, position them, and tighten them repeatedly. The speed and consistency of this process can vary throughout a working shift.

A capping machine is designed to bring greater control to this stage. How Does a Bottle Capping Machine Increase Packaging Speed?

The biggest advantage of capping automation is the ability to reduce repetitive manual work. In a manual setup, every bottle may require individual handling. As output increases, capping can become a bottleneck between filling and downstream packaging.

A capping machine helps streamline the process by performing the required capping action in a controlled production sequence. This allows bottles to move through the packaging line with fewer unnecessary pauses.

Here is how it supports faster packaging:

  • Reduces repetitive hand capping: Operators do not need to manually tighten every bottle cap.
  • Supports continuous bottle movement: The capping stage can work as part of an organised packaging flow.
  • Minimises production interruptions: A properly selected machine can reduce delays caused by inconsistent manual capping speed.
  • Handles repetitive operations efficiently: The machine performs the capping function consistently during regular production.
  • Supports higher production requirements: Automated or semi-automated capping can be useful as packaging demand grows.

The actual operating speed depends on machine design, bottle format, cap type, line configuration, and production requirements. Selecting the right machine is therefore important.

Consistent Capping Reduces Unnecessary Manual Checking

Manual capping depends heavily on individual operator technique. One operator may tighten a cap differently from another. Fatigue and repetitive work can also affect consistency during longer production periods.

Machine-assisted capping provides a controlled method of handling the closure process. The exact capping mechanism depends on the machine and cap application, but the objective remains consistent operation across repeated production cycles.This can reduce the need to repeatedly check bottles simply because caps were applied manually at different levels of tightness.

Choosing the Right Bottle Capping Machine Matters

Not all bottles use the same closure. Cap shape, size, material, and application requirements can differ. Additionally, production output and bottle dimensions can differ between businesses.

Before selecting a machine, manufacturers should consider:

Bottle and Cap Compatibility

The bottle and closure combination should be discussed clearly. Sharing actual packaging samples or accurate application details can help in machinery evaluation.

Production Requirement

A business handling limited batches may have different machinery needs from a continuous production unit. The required output should be considered when selecting the machine configuration.

Existing Packaging Setup

The capping equipment may need to work alongside filling or other packaging machinery. Understanding the existing line helps in planning the workflow.

Operator Requirements

Ease of operation and practical handling are important for day-to-day production. The machine should match the working environment and production process.

Future Production Planning
